    8brogmiller

    Love in the shadows....

    Two years after the film under review Arturo be Cordoba made 'Kneeling Goddess', playing a character for whom the spark of obsessive passion is ignited by a nude sculpture of a woman played by sultry Maria Felix. In 'Crepusculo' the nude sculpture is that of sultry Gloria Marin. Here one has the added complications of a teenage girl whose 'silent love' is longing to be awakened and a jealous husband who succumbs to 'mans instinct to kill' only to be thwarted by Mother Nature. This heady mixture is strengthened by the chiaroscuro cinematography of Alex Phillips and a lush score by Raul Lavista. This is really an excellent film noir in Hollywood mode with the bonus of a literate script and smouldering Latin 'heat' without the obligatory Hollywood happy ending. Director Julio Bracho has concentrated on 'character' and on those little looks that speak volumes. De Cordoba did a Hollywood stint of course but was always far too interesting to play the Latin Lover. He was far more effective on 'home turf' and his portrayal here as the 'tortured' surgeon would make his outstanding performance a few years later as a paranoid in 'El' for Bunuel a natural progression. The final scene of Gloria Marin and Lilia Michel at the waterfall is stupendous. A must for all lovers of film noir.
    pv61

    I couldn't choose either!

    Crepúsculo or TWILIGHT (1945) is a fascinating story about a surgeon split in as many fragments as bones has the skull. His love goes to his brother, the woman he thinks he loves, the woman who desires him, the woman who truly loves him and the woman he truly loves. Complicated? Alejandro (De Córdova) falls deeply in love with Lucía (Marín) who is a sculptor nude model, only one day before he goes on a journey around the world that will last a very long time. When he comes back home, he is surprised by the news that his brother has married Lucía. She tries to have them both, but Alejandro can't break his brother's heart. Then Cristina (Michel) shows up. She is Lucía's younger sister and falls deeply in love with Ricardo, her brother in law. Everything gets very complicated as the four of them seem not to realize the real situation. They all have to live in the twilight of their love! Great scenes and two beautiful and strong, impressive women frame this flawless production.
    8jgcorrea

    Twilight of the love goddesses

    Excellent cinematography, a fine musical score and a dated script reviewed by a psychiatric expert as well as a surgeon expert, all this was state-of-the-art filmmaking in 1944, as I see it. All is still quite fascinating today, as far as I am concerned, although I recognize that very few people (movie historians excepted) are really interested in old b&W Mexican melodramas these days. Most interesting mentioning is the picture's intrincate flashback structure, full with time twists. And, of course, Miss Marín is absolutely gorgeous. Who else (but Maria Felix) would be able to induce such a fatal attraction and provoke such a lethal, twilight (= Crepúsculo, in Spanish) passion?
    3fatcat-73450

    Clearly Trying too Hard

    From the beginning, this movie shows that it's very concerned with displaying all the outward trappings of high-society sophistication. It concerns a renowned Mexican surgeon who cavorts with his rich pals in Europe and always ways noir-like suits and the dialogue is extremely stiff and highfalutin. There's even a short bit taking the extremely unpopular and elitist view that the Mexican Revolution was a negative event in history. Yes, this was a film made for and perhaps by the upper classes to appeal to upper class sensibilities.

    Aside from trying too hard, it's just a poorly-constructed movie. The plot is nonsensical from the central plot point. The main love interest marries the friend of the doctor with whom she has a mutual love... why? She claims it's to be closer to him, but there's never any indication at all that there's something barring the two from getting married.

    Characters change personalities drastically. The doctor's friend goes from chipper positive buddy to murderous lunatic for no reason. And locations and plot points which were never previously introduced during the movie are thrown in as if we're to know their significance.

    The only reason someone would watch this is because Arturo de Cordova and Lilia Michel are looking their best. The only reason someone would claim to like it? Perhaps they're carried away by the glamour and nonsensical noir style.
